About Us

Our mission

The Mission of Learns2LEAD is based on the following foundational principles.

  1. Leadership Development - developing tomorrow’s leaders today – Servant leadership: Matthew 20:27 “And whosoever will be chief among you, let him be your servant.”
  2. Mentoring – equipping emerging leaders for the future: Jesus mentored His disciples and led them by His examples. Matthew 10:24-25 “The student is not above the teacher, nor a servant above his master. It is enough for students to be like their teachers and servants like their masters.” 
  3. Academic Scholarship – promoting and supporting academic excellence. Hebrews 13:16 “Do not neglect to do good and to share what you have, for such sacrifices are pleasing to God.”

Our history

Seeing a need for energetic, nonprofit work in this area, we formed our organization in the fall of 2021 to provide training and group mastermind leadership solutions. We've consistently grown since then, all thanks to the helping hands of this amazing community!

Board of Directors

Dr. Kenneth Robinson, President

Dr. Robinson has more than 20 years of human resources management experience in the public and private sectors.  His expertise includes leadership development, staff and professional development, labor relations, and equity & diversity programs.


Kenneth completed a Doctorate in Educational Leadership at California State University, Fullerton, California.  In addition, he holds a Master of Arts Degree in Industrial Relations from Wayne State University, Detroit, Michigan, and a Bachelor of Business Administration, from Lawrence Institute of Technology, Southfield, Michigan. 


Kenneth is an Executive Director, Consultant, Speaker, and Trainer with The John C. Maxwell Group. He is also the Owner/Principal of Empowered2LEAD Consulting Services. Kenneth recently founded “Learns2LEAD,” a Non-profit Leadership Corporation in 2021, which provides academic scholarships and leadership training to minorities and other underrepresented groups interested in the field of Business Administration.  

Valerie Robinson, Vice-President

Valerie Robinson born and raised in Detroit Michigan brings a wealth of experience in the areas of Business Management, Labor Contract Negotiations, Marketing & Sales and Non-profit experience.  Her career path includes twenty + years with the City of Detroit Michigan as a Labor Relations Specialist.


In Bakersfield, California, she worked for United Way of Kern County raising funds for over 20+ twenty-plus member agencies. She pursued her career in sales with ‘Proctor & Gamble’ a fortune five hundred company in Marketing & Sales and was extremely successful in pharmaceutical sales.

Valerie received her master’s degree in Public Administration at California State University - Bakersfield California. Her most enjoyable and rewarding career was being employed at Bakersfield College (BC). She is a retired Professor Emeritus.  She continues to mentor students at the college.

Valerie is Vice-President of Learns2LEAD, and an active church leader and member of Living Victory Church.  In addition, she is a faithful member of Moms in Prayer organization.  She has been happily married for over 40+ years. Valerie & Dr. Kenneth have one (1) son Kenneth Lamar who is a Patient Service Manager at Sharp Hospital in San Diego California.

Kevin Jones, Treasurer

Kevin Jones grew up in Long Beach in the southern California-area before relocating to Bakersfield in California’s central valley and is an alumnus of California State University of Fullerton where he attained his bachelor’s in Business Administration, concentration – accounting. During his undergraduate pursuits, Kevin worked for various educational institutions, including his alma mater, as an American Sign Language interpreter to serve the Deaf and Hard of Hearing communities in both Los Angeles and Orange counties. 


In present-day, Kevin Jones is a CPA and serves as a Tax Director in the Bakersfield, CA office of CBIZ MHM, one of the Top 10 accounting firms in the US. Kevin has over 15+ years of experience in tax, accounting, and tax planning matters and was awarded a master’s degree in Taxation from Golden Gate University.  He specializes in all manners of compliance and planning in income taxation of businesses, trusts, nonprofits and high net-worth individuals. 


He is also a huge proponent of financial literacy and stewardship. Kevin currently coordinates the teaching of Dave Ramsey’s Financial Peace University at his local church and has followed its tenets in achieving 100%-debt freedom. He is passionate about helping others to seek control over their financial independence.

Steve Watkin, Public Relations

Originally from Fresno, Steven Watkin moved to Bakersfield in October of 2000 to accept the Director of Outreach position at California State University, Bakersfield. With over 32 years of experience in recruitment and retention, Steven has represented four higher educational institutions including Fresno Pacific University, Fresno State, CSU Bakersfield, and Bakersfield College. He currently serves as the Interim Associate Vice Chancellor, Enrollment Services at the Kern Community College District.

For the past 10 years, Steven has not only worked for institutions of higher learning, but has also served as the pastor of the Calvary Church of God in Christ, located in Arvin, California. With his gifted leadership, passion for his community, and spirit of welcoming fellowship, the congregation has grown remarkably during his tenure.


Pastor Watkin received his Bachelor’s in Business Administration and his Master’s Degree in Education from Fresno Pacific University, located in Fresno, CA. He has been married to his wife, Kimberly Watkin for 33 years and is the proud father of six children and a grandfather to eleven. He feels truly blessed!
